Atrolizin-A (EC 3.4.24.1, Crotalus atrox metaloendopeptidaza a, hemoragijski toksin a, Crotalus atrox alfa-proteinaza, Crotalus atrox proteinaza, botropajin) je enzim.[1][2][3][4] Ovaj enzim katalizuje sledeću hemijsku reakciju
- Odvajanje Asn3-Gln, His5-Leu, His10-Leu, Ala14-Leu i Tyr16-Leu u insulinskom B lancu. Uklanjanje C-terminalnog Leu sa malih peptida
Ova hemoragijska endopeptidaza je jedna od šest hemoragijskih toksina u venomu zvečarke Crotalus atrox.
